October 14 2024 | Great TV completes a haphazard re-broadcast of both series of The New Avengers, with the final episode 'The Gladiators' airing at 2100. |
January 18 2024 | Mickey Down and Konrad Kay announced they are developing a reboot of The Avengers TV series for StudioCanal. |
2023 | Charlie Higson and Paul Whitehouse were offered an opportunity to create a new series of The Avengers, which they declined. |
January 4 2021 | Sony Channel begins a repeat showing of The New Avengers, starting with series 1, episode 1, 'The Eagle's Nest'. |
2016 | Discovery of the episode 'Tunnel of Fear', further increasing the number of known surviving episodes from the first series of the show. |
June 2016 | A crossover series 'Batman '66 Meets Steed and Mrs. Peel' was launched as a joint effort between DC Comics and Boom! Studios. |
October 25 2015 | The British Film Institute (BFI) held a 50th anniversary screening of The Avengers, featuring an onstage interview with Diana Rigg where she discussed her reasons for leaving the show and her relationship with co-star Patrick Macnee. |
January 2015 | Volume Three of audio productions was released, continuing the audio recreation of the lost first-season episodes. |
2014 | Boom! Studios launched a six-issue follow-up series 'Steed and Mrs. Peel: We're Needed', though only 3 issues were ultimately produced. |
July 2014 | Volume Two of audio productions was released, containing four stories: 'Ashes of Roses', 'Please Don't Feed the Animals', 'The Radioactive Man', and 'Dance with Death'. |
March 2014 | Big Finish extended the audio recreation programme to include all 26 season one episodes, ultimately releasing a total of seven boxed sets. |
January 2014 | Volume One of audio productions was released, containing four stories: 'Hot Snow', 'Brought to Book', 'Square Root of Evil', and 'One for the Mortuary'. |
June 2013 | Big Finish Productions signed a license with StudioCanal to produce full-cast audio productions of 12 lost first-season episodes of The Avengers, featuring Julian Wadham as Steed, Anthony Howell as Dr David Keel, and Lucy Briggs-Owen as Carol Wilson. |
2012 | Boom! Studios reprinted the 1990-1992 Steed and Mrs. Peel series in six issues and published a new ongoing series by Mark Waid and Caleb Monroe. |
2011 | To mark the 50th anniversary of the series, Howard Blake's almost-complete scores, including Laurie Johnson's themes, were issued on a double-CD set. |
